In this episode of Run the Numbers, CJ Gustafson sits down with Xero CFO Claire Bramley to discuss how the CFO role is expanding beyond finance into strategy, operations, transformation, and technology. Claire also shares how she builds teams around her weaknesses, what small businesses actually want from AI, and why she views diversity as a business performance decision.
